Overview
An antioxidant blend, often marketed as a 'Purigenic Multifaceted Free Radical Defense System,' is a formulation designed to combat oxidative stress by neutralizing free radicals in the body. These blends typically combine various antioxidant compounds, both natural and synthetic, to provide a broad spectrum of protection. Free radicals, or reactive oxygen species (ROS), are unstable molecules that can damage cells, proteins, and DNA, contributing to aging and various diseases. Antioxidants work by donating electrons to stabilize these free radicals, preventing them from causing harm. Common ingredients in such blends include vitamins C and E, selenium, glutathione, and plant-derived polyphenols like resveratrol and curcumin. While research supports the general benefits of antioxidants, specific formulations require individual evaluation to determine their efficacy and safety.

How it works
Antioxidants neutralize reactive oxygen species (ROS) and reactive nitrogen species (RNS), primarily through pathways like the Nrf2/ARE pathway, which enhances cellular protection. They interact with various body systems, including the nervous and immune systems, by targeting enzymes such as superoxide dismutase and glutathione peroxidase. The mechanism involves donating electrons to stabilize free radicals, preventing them from damaging cells and tissues. Absorption and bioavailability vary widely among different antioxidant compounds, influencing their effectiveness in reducing oxidative stress.
Side effects
Antioxidant blends are generally considered safe when used appropriately, but potential side effects should be considered. Common side effects are rare at recommended doses, but some individuals may experience gastrointestinal upset. Uncommon side effects may include allergic reactions or interactions with medications, such as blood thinners. There are generally no contraindications, but caution is advised in pregnancy or with certain medical conditions. Pregnant women, children, and individuals with chronic diseases should consult healthcare providers before use. It's important to note that high doses of certain antioxidants may have adverse effects, so adhering to recommended dosages is crucial.
